Rapid line-profile variability of H-alpha and H-beta in the A-type shell star HD 163296

The results of the H-alpha and H-beta line profile investigation of an A0-shell star HD 163296 are presented. 47 high-resolution CCD spectra (35 for H-alpha and 12 for H-beta) were obtained on July 15-20, 1991 and on July 24-27, 1992. A considerable profile variability is found on time scales from one hour to a few days. The main properties of the night-to-night variations are strong change in shape of the entire line profile with the exception of the primary PCyg-absorption which remains relatively constant both in strength and in position. Two types of extremely rapid variations (tau approximately equal hours) are discovered: (a) positional shift of sharp spectral bumps, and (b) monotonous flux variations of different parts of a profile during a night. A qualitative explanation in the framework of the model for an envelope containing an active non-stable region formed by an equatorially concentrated stellar wind and an external cool shell is proposed for the observed variability. Some reasons for the extremely rapid profile changes are considered.
